一种数据上报的方法、装置及存储介质与流程

文档序号:35206938发布日期:2023-08-24 00:05阅读:25来源:国知局
一种数据上报的方法、装置及存储介质与流程

本申请涉及网页开发,更具体的说,涉及一种数据上报的方法、装置及存储介质。


背景技术:

1、在大型互联网网站的运营过程中,需要对网站用户在网页上的访问和各种操作行为数据进行采集,以便后续基于这些用户行为数据进行分析。

2、目前,针对不同浏览器的不同网站项目的用户行为数据采集需要设计不同的数据采集方案,通用性差,且开发工作费时费力,成本高。


技术实现思路

1、有鉴于此,本申请实施例公开一种数据上报的方法、装置及存储介质,适用于不同浏览器的不同网站项目的用户行为数据上报,通用性好,成本低。

2、本申请实施例提供的技术方案如下:

3、第一方面,本申请实施例提供了一种数据上报的方法,所述方法包括:

4、执行镜像实例中的网页监听函数,监听网页的人机交互事件;

5、接收所述人机交互事件对应的事件对象;

6、解析所述事件对象,得到事件对象属性对应的属性值;

7、通过所述镜像实例上报所述属性值。

8、在一种可能的实现方式中,所述通过所述镜像实例上报所述属性值,包括:

9、将所述属性值添加到数组变量中;

10、当所述数组变量的序列化长度达到预设存储阈值,或监听到网页刷新关闭事件时,通过所述镜像实例上报所述数组变量。

11、在一种可能的实现方式中,所述方法还包括:

12、利用所述镜像实例和所述数组变量,还原对应的用户操作过程。

13、在一种可能的实现方式中,所述方法还包括:

14、将所述属性值分类存储至数据库中。

15、在一种可能的实现方式中,所述方法还包括:

16、根据第一查询条件从所述数据库中,获取第一待处理属性值;

17、利用所述第一待处理属性值生成对应的错误报告。

18、在一种可能的实现方式中,所述方法还包括:

19、根据第二查询条件从所述数据库中,获取第二待处理属性值;

20、利用所述第二待处理属性值构建对应的用户画像。

21、在一种可能的实现方式中,所述方法还包括:

22、根据第三查询条件从所述数据库中,获取第三待处理属性值;

23、利用所述第三待处理属性值分析统计网页内容对应的点击率。

24、第二方面,本申请实施例提供了一种数据上报的装置,所述装置包括:

25、监听单元,用于执行镜像实例中的网页监听函数,监听网页的人机交互事件;

26、接收单元,用于接收所述人机交互事件对应的事件对象;

27、解析单元,用于解析所述事件对象,得到事件对象属性对应的属性值;

28、上报单元,用于通过所述镜像实例上报所述属性值。

29、第三方面,本申请实施例提供了一种数据上报的装置,包括:

30、存储器,用于存储指令;

31、处理器,用于执行所述存储器中的所述指令以执行以上第一方面任一项所述的方法。

32、第四方面,本申请实施例提供了一种计算机可读存储介质,包括指令,当其在计算机上运行时,使得计算机执行以上第一方面任一项所述的方法。

33、第五方面,本申请实施例提供一种计算机程序产品,所述计算机程序产品在终端设备上运行时,使得所述终端设备执行以上第一方面任一项所述的方法。

34、基于上述技术方案,本申请具有以下有益效果:

35、本申请实施例公开了一种数据上报的方法、装置及存储介质。其中,该方法包括:执行镜像实例中的网页监听函数,监听网页的人机交互事件;接收人机交互事件对应的事件对象;解析事件对象,得到事件对象属性;通过镜像实例上报属性值。可见,本申请实施例中只需要在网页系统中导入镜像实例,就可利用镜像实例实现对事件对象属性对应的属性值的上报,如此能适用于不同浏览器的不同网站项目的用户行为数据上报,通用性好,成本低。



技术特征:

1.一种数据上报的方法,其特征在于,所述方法包括:

2.根据权利要求1所述的方法,其特征在于,所述通过所述镜像实例上报所述属性值,包括:

3.根据权利要求2所述的方法,其特征在于,所述方法还包括:

4.根据权利要求1所述的方法,其特征在于,所述方法还包括:

5.根据权利要求4所述的方法,其特征在于,所述方法还包括:

6.根据权利要求4所述的方法,其特征在于,所述方法还包括:

7.根据权利要求4所述的方法,其特征在于,所述方法还包括:

8.一种数据上报的装置,其特征在于,所述装置包括:

9.一种数据上报的装置,其特征在于,包括:

10.一种计算机可读存储介质,包括指令,当其在计算机上运行时,使得计算机执行权利要求1至7任意一项所述的方法。


技术总结
本申请实施例公开了一种数据上报的方法、装置及存储介质。其中,该方法包括:执行镜像实例中的网页监听函数,监听网页的人机交互事件;接收人机交互事件对应的事件对象;解析事件对象,得到事件对象属性;通过镜像实例上报属性值。可见,本申请实施例中只需要在网页系统中导入镜像实例,就可利用镜像实例实现对事件对象属性对应的属性值的上报,如此能适用于不同浏览器的不同网站项目的用户行为数据上报,通用性好,成本低。

技术研发人员:刘功贺,李东,周红丽,曾祥理,彭斌斌
受保护的技术使用者:湖南快乐阳光互动娱乐传媒有限公司
技术研发日:
技术公布日:2024/1/14
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1